Varaždin County is a county in northern Croatia. The county seat is Varaždin.

The Drava river is along the northern border of the county. There are three reservoirs on the river – Lake Ormož, Lake Varaždin and Lake Dubrava. There are also the mountains of Ivanščica (also known as Ivančica) and Kalnik.
